Плагин Javascript (возможно ajax) не работает в моей теме WordPress - PullRequest
0 голосов
/ 05 февраля 2020

Я новичок в разработке WordPress тем. Я разрабатываю тему и использую плагины WP-Live Chat by 3CX и Contact Form 7 Multi-Step Forms в своей теме WordPress. Я не могу понять актуальные проблемы. Пожалуйста, помогите - мои проблемы

Для: WP-Live Chat по 3CX

enter image description here

Кнопка запуска чата не работает. Эта проблема возникает из-за плагина js. Я связался с их поддержкой, они также сказали, что плагин js не работает должным образом. Я показал им свои функции wp_enqueue_scripts, как я реализовал. Но они сказали, что не могут помочь больше об этом.

Для: Контактная форма 7 Многоэтапные формы

Данные первого шага не отображаются на втором шаге сформироваться. Я также связался с их поддержкой, но они также сказали, что это проблема js. enter image description here enter image description here

Ссылка на мой сайт Не могу разобраться в проблемах. Я включил мою тему js и css в functions.php как

function themename_scripts() {
    wp_enqueue_script('othemename-jquery', 'https://ajax.googleapis.com/ajax/libs/jquery/3.3.1/jquery.min.js', array(), null, true);
    wp_enqueue_style('themename-animate', get_template_directory_uri() . '/assets/css/animate.min.css', false, '1.1', 'all');
    wp_enqueue_style('themename-fontawesome', get_template_directory_uri() . '/assets/css/font-awesome.min1849.css', false, '1.1', 'all');
    wp_enqueue_style('themename-bootstrap', get_template_directory_uri() . '/assets/css/bootstrap.min.css', false, '1.1', 'all');
    wp_register_style('othemename-owlcarousel', 'https://cdnjs.cloudflare.com/ajax/libs/OwlCarousel2/2.0.0-beta.3/assets/owl.carousel.min.css');
    wp_enqueue_style('othemename-owlcarousel');
    wp_register_style('othemename-owlcarousel-theme', 'https://cdnjs.cloudflare.com/ajax/libs/OwlCarousel2/2.0.0-beta.3/assets/owl.theme.default.min.css');
    wp_enqueue_style('othemename-owlcarousel-theme');
    wp_enqueue_style('themename-style', get_stylesheet_uri());

    wp_enqueue_script('othemename-owlcarouseljs', 'https://cdnjs.cloudflare.com/ajax/libs/OwlCarousel2/2.0.0-beta.3/owl.carousel.min.js', array(), null, true);
    wp_enqueue_script('themename-jquerymigrate', get_template_directory_uri() . '/assets/js/jquery/jquery-migrate.min330a.js', array(), '20151215', true);
    wp_enqueue_script('themename-bootstrap', get_template_directory_uri() . '/assets/js/bootstrap.min.js', array(), '20151215', true);
    wp_enqueue_script('themename-theme', get_template_directory_uri() . '/assets/js/themeac31.js', array(), '20151215', true);
    wp_enqueue_script('themename-extra', get_template_directory_uri() . '/assets/js/extra.js', array(), '20151215', true);

    if (is_singular() && comments_open() && get_option('thread_comments')) {
        wp_enqueue_script('comment-reply');
    }
}
add_action('wp_enqueue_scripts', 'themename_scripts');

Это из-за того, что я не правильно развиваю свою тему? Если нет, то в чем может быть проблема. Пожалуйста, помогите.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...